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44 36577095 461932 2155
4270543 136134 2048366665
4270543 136134 2048366665
07707448 20 638 41209196 222300
All about undefined
Interested in learning more?
4270543 136134 2048366665
07707448 20 638 41209196 222300
See more
20910778805 0469
287755286 10 77558014 10
See more
933901 5191910269 026607202
79 58 99022738 469
See more